The San Diego Padres have concluded the first six games of a nine-game road trip, facing the Baltimore Orioles and St. Louis Cardinals. They remain three games over.500 and competitive for a Wild Card spot. Key players like Fernando Tatis Jr. demonstrated improvement, contributing to the offense. However, starting pitchers struggled with consistency, failing to deliver quality starts, exacerbating concerns over pitching performance. The Padres look to build on recent offensive gains as they continue their road trip against the Cardinals.
